JavaScript RegExp Grubu [0-9]

Tanım ve Kullanım

[0-9] ifadesi, parantezler arasındaki herhangi bir karakteri aramak için kullanılır.

Kurallar içindeki sayılar 0'dan 9'a kadar olan herhangi bir sayı veya sayı aralığı olabilir.

İpucu:Lütfen [^0-9] Bu ifade, herhangi bir sayı olmayan karakterleri bulur.

Örnek

Örnek 1

Dizideki 1, 2, 3 ve 4 sayılarını genel arama yapın:

let text = "123456789";
let pattern = /[1-4]/g;

Kişisel olarak deneyin

Örnek 2

Dizideki "1" sayısını genel arama yapın:

let text = "12121212";
let pattern = /[1]/g;

Kişisel olarak deneyin

Dilbilgisi

new RegExp("[0-9]")

veya kısaltılmış hali:

/[0-9]/

Eklemeli dilbilgisi

new RegExp("[0-9]", "g")

veya kısaltılmış hali:

/[0-9]/g

İpucu

Lütfen [^0-9] Bu ifade, herhangi bir sayı olmayan karakterleri bulur.

Tarayıcı desteği

/[0-9]/ Bu ECMAScript1 (ES1) özelliğidir.

Tüm tarayıcılar ES1 (JavaScript 1997) tamamen destekler:

Chrome IE Edge Firefox Safari Opera
Desteklenir Desteklenir Desteklenir Desteklenir Desteklenir Desteklenir

Düzenli ifade arama yöntemleri

JavaScript'te, düzenli ifadelerle metin arama farklı yöntemlerle tamamlanabilir.

KullanımDüzen (pattern)Bu en yaygın yöntemlerdir:

Örnek Açıklama
text.match(Düzen) Dizgi yöntemi match()
text.search(Düzen) Dizgi yöntemi search()
Düzen.exec(text) RexExp yöntemi exec()
Düzen.test(text) RexExp yöntemi test()